Top SEO Strategies for Franchises

1. Targeted Keyword Research

Identifying the right keywords is the foundation of franchise SEO. Customers use both brand-specific (e.g., “Starbucks near me”) and generic terms (e.g., “coffee shop downtown”) when searching.

How to Implement:

  • Use tools like Ahrefs or Semrush to find high-volume, low-competition keywords for each location.
  • Target long-tail keywords, such as “pizza franchise in Austin,” to capture niche intent.
  • Optimize for local searches by including city or neighborhood names (e.g., “gym in Miami Beach”).
  • Create content clusters around services, products, or brand values to cover related queries.

2. Optimizing Site Structure and On-Page SEO

A clear, scalable site structure ensures search engines can crawl all franchise locations while providing seamless navigation for customers.

How to Implement:

  • Create dedicated location pages with unique URLs (e.g., /locations/new-york) and localized content.
  • Optimize meta titles (under 60 characters) and descriptions (under 160 characters) with location-specific keywords.
  • Implement internal linking between location pages, services, and blog content to distribute link equity.
  • Use schema markup for local businesses to enhance search result snippets with addresses and hours.

3. Creating Consistent, Localized Content

Content that reflects both brand identity and local relevance engages customers and boosts SEO. For franchises, this includes location-specific pages and blog content.

How to Implement:

  • Develop unique location pages with details like address, hours, and local promotions.
  • Publish blog posts on local events or trends, such as “Best Coffee Spots in Seattle” for a café franchise.
  • Create guides like “How to Choose a Fitness Franchise” to attract potential franchisees or customers.
  • Include high-quality images of each location to showcase the brand experience.

4. Technical SEO for Multi-Location Performance

A fast, secure, and mobile-friendly website is essential for ranking, especially for customers searching on smartphones.

How to Implement:

  • Improve page speed by compressing images, minifying CSS/JS, and using a Content Delivery Network (CDN).
  • Ensure mobile-first design with responsive layouts for easy navigation.
  • Implement HTTPS to protect customer data and build trust.
  • Optimize Core Web Vitals (LCP, FID, CLS) to meet Google’s user experience standards.

5. Building High-Quality Backlinks

Backlinks from reputable sites in relevant niches (e.g., local business directories, industry blogs) enhance domain authority and local credibility.

How to Implement:

  • Submit guest posts to local or industry publications with content like “Trends in Fast Food Franchising.”
  • Partner with local chambers of commerce or community organizations for backlinks.
  • Encourage franchisees to secure links from local news outlets covering store openings.
  • Avoid low-quality or spammy directories to prevent search engine penalties.

6. Leveraging Local SEO for Each Franchise Location

Local SEO is critical for franchises, as most customers prefer nearby businesses. Optimizing for each location drives foot traffic and online inquiries.

How to Implement:

  • Optimize for geo-specific keywords (e.g., “burger franchise in Denver” or “spa in Atlanta”).
  • Claim and optimize Google My Business profiles for each location with accurate NAP (Name, Address, Phone) details.
  • Create localized content, such as “Top Fitness Classes in Houston” for a gym franchise.
  • Encourage customer reviews on Google and Yelp to boost local trust and rankings.

Common Pitfalls to Avoid

  • Duplicate Content: Identical location pages harm SEO. Ensure each page has unique content tailored to its area.
  • Inconsistent NAP: Mismatched Name, Address, or Phone details confuse search engines. Maintain consistency across all platforms.
  • Ignoring Mobile: A poor mobile experience drives away customers. Test mobile usability regularly.
  • Neglecting Reviews: Lack of reviews weakens local SEO. Actively request feedback from satisfied customers.
